China's Military Expansion Faces Export Decline Amid Tensions

Story summary
  • China is expanding its military presence in Asia, while SIPRI reports a 10% drop in arms exports.
  • Domestic corruption and leadership instability hinder China’s arms export performance.
  • South Korea and Japan are boosting defense exports, with South Korea’s revenue rising 42%.
  • Tensions with Japan over Taiwan have escalated as China conducts regional military drills.
  • Concerns about the quality of Chinese equipment challenge its position in the global market.
